Francesco Pizzi has completed a dominant inaugural weekend for the Formula 4 UAE at the Dubai Autodrome. The Italian, who won Race 3 today, has won all the races of the weekend. The driver from Xcel Motorsport was followed by his teammates Nicola Marinangeli and Lorenzo Fluxá on the podium.

Only one of the two scheduled races were able to go underway due to the wet weather conditions, which meant the cancellation of Race 4.

The race started with Hamda Al Quabaisi (Abu Dhabi Racing) on pole position. The local driver made a good start, but she approached turn 1 challenged by Lorenzo Fluxá (Xcel Motorsport) with whom she had a little contact.

Al Quabaisi kept the lead, but she spun at turn 2, which allowed Francesco Pizzi (Xcel Motorsport) to take the lead in front of Fluxá and Nico Göhler (Mücke Motorsport), while Zdenek Chovanec (Xcel Motorsport) crashed with Al Quabaisi, which caused a Safety Car.

At the restart, Nicola Mariangeli (Xcel Motorsport) who was driving in fifth place, overtook Nico Göhler and Lorenzo Fluxá for second place in the same lap.

Only 9 cars remained on track, and Dexter Patterson (Xcel Motorsport), one of the upcoming karting stars, as he won the Junior Karting World championship in 2017, overtook Constantin Reisch for a final sixth place. Reisch was also passed by Mehrbod Shameli and Erick Zuniga.

In the lead, the Italian Francesco Pizzi pulled away by setting fastest laps, which allowed him to take the victory by a comfortable margin. Francesco Pizzi leaves Dubai as the championship leader after taking all the race victories this weekend.

Xcel Motorsport completed another one-two-three with Marinangeli closely followed by Lorenzo Fluxá, who made his debut in single-seaters this weekend.

The top 5 was completed by Nico Göhler and Reema Juffali.

The next round of F4 UAE will be take place next week at the Yas Marina Circuit on the 17th and 18th of January.
